birds are allergic to teflon. So if you are going to do any cooking, I would put the bird somewhere else. They can die from this.
They are also very sensative to chemicals---that can kill them too.
I would give them more than just seed---pellets, vegetables, and a bit of fruit... some birds also can eat other sources of protein.
keep the bird in a warm place, away from drafts. If your bird shows any signs of sickness, take him to an avian vet (locate one immediately). They can die quickly.
if you ever add another parakeet, make sure that you quarantine it for at least 30 days.
I would also get your bird checked out for different diseases.
